Franklin Electric INCON Optimizer3 Cabinet

Franklin Electric INCON Optimizer3 Cabinet

The Optimizer3 pre-assembled cabinet offers a turnkey comprehensive circuit breaker monitoring solution for rapid deployment. With configurable options available to suit specific application and monitoring needs, the Optimizer3 cabinet comes with all components, sensors, and accessories pre-mounted, pre-wired, and factory tested for streamlined installation.

  • Rugged, 16 gauge steel construction enclosure
  • IP66 / NEMA 4 ingress protection against water, oil, dust
  • Sensor inputs pre-wired to test-disconnect terminal blocks
  • Integrated circuit breakers for AC / DC power sources
  • Internal cabinet heater prevents condensation
  • Built-in hooded cabinet vents allow for proper air flow
  • All components pre-wired and factory tested
  • Eliminates on-site drilling or tapping to mount devices
  • Customize to include cabinet / tank heater monitoring and trip coil isolation

All Optimizer3 Cabinets come with these factory-installed components:

Circuit Breakers

The cabinet is equipped with integrated circuit breakers designed to manage both AC and DC power sources.

Terminal Blocks

Pre-wired terminal blocks reduce installation time and eliminate potential wiring errors, enhancing overall reliability and efficiency of the system.

These terminal blocks simplify testing and maintenance by allowing for quick and safe disconnection of sensors without interrupting the entire system. This design enables technicians to easily perform diagnostics, calibrations, and troubleshooting, ensuring minimal downtime.

Cabinet Heater

In environments with fluctuating or low temperatures, condensation can form inside the cabinet, leading to moisture accumulation and potential damage to electrical components.

The integrated heater maintains a consistent internal temperature, protecting sensitive electronics from humidity and temperature-related stress, ensuring reliable operation, and reducing the risk of corrosion and electrical faults.
